Medical Malpractice

Medical malpractice is when a doctor violates the accepted standard of care in his or her area of expertise. This could mean failing to perform prenatal screening and prescribing medicines that increase the chance of birth defects, or making an error during labor and delivery.

Birth birth defects and birth injuries can be caused by genetic or environmental causes, however sometimes they occur due to medical negligence or malpractice. For example the case where a doctor does not recognize an inborn disability and fails to notify the parents of this disability, the parents may file a wrongful birth claim seeking compensation for the lifelong expenses associated with the disabled child.

In order to win a medical negligence case in birth defect cases the plaintiff must show that the doctor owed a duty of care to the patient, and that he did not fulfill the duty, and that his actions or lack of action directly triggered damages and injuries and that the plaintiff suffered economic and noneconomic damage due to the injuries. These damages could include medical bills, lost wages and emotional distress.

Toxic Chemicals

In the United States, thousands of babies are born every year with a birth defect. These birth defects may be of different severity and impact the way the child behaves, looks and performs. Some are minor while others can lead to serious issues that could be fatal.

The causes of a child's birth defects could be due to genetic disorders or a variety of environmental and chemical factors. For instance exposure to toxic chemicals could cause serious problems for a newborn. Our firm is committed to holding employers accountable for the exposure of pregnant women and unborn babies to harmful substances or drugs.

In scientific literature, it has been established that certain chemicals and toxins can be transmitted through the placenta, affecting an unborn child. These toxins are known as teratogenic. These teratogenic chemicals could cause birth defects like cleft lips, palates and spina bifida.

Many mothers are exposed to an array of toxic chemicals while working. These chemicals can be ingested or inhaled through the skin of the body. These chemicals include industrial solvents such as ethylene glycol ethers (EGE) employed in the production of semiconductors. Parents may be exposed to these toxic substances when they consume certain prescription and over-the counter drugs. Many drugs have not been thoroughly tested on pregnant women and have caused birth defects.

Environmental Exposure

Environmental exposure is one of the major causes of birth defects. Genetic disorders are a common cause but it's not the only cause. The presence of many different chemicals and toxins at the workplace, at home and in food can increase the risk of developing birth defects. Pesticides and fungicides are among the most common. Paints, heavy metals, heavy pigments, and certain chemicals are also included. Exposure to toxic substances is almost always inevitable. When companies fail to protect their pregnant employees, birth defect law firm it is a breach of duty and they could be held accountable.

Researchers are still unable to identify the exact cause of a particular birth defect. It is possible that a mix of factors can trigger the condition. The problem is to assess the effects of these factors in real-time. The National Children's Study is important because it is in progress across several states. The NCS will enroll 100,000 women from diverse populations and will follow them and their children for the long-term. This study will provide the most comprehensive data available on how many environmental factors affect fetal and child health.
